Financial obligation enthusiasts often go against the regulation while attempting to obtain cash out of debtors. If you recognize your rights, you won't be daunted by a financial obligation collection agency's unlawful techniques.




First Federal Credit CollectionsMedical Debt Collection Agencies
The federal Fair Financial obligation Collection Practices Act (FDCPA) (15 U.S.C. 1692 and complying with) restricts what enthusiasts can and also can not do. This law prohibits financial obligation enthusiasts from using profane language or threatening you with physical violence if you don't pay. Some states have comparable regulations that provide a lot more defenses than federal regulation.

The FDCPA likewise gives you the right to inform a debt collection agency to quit calling you. Under the FDCPA, you obtain the right to dispute the financial obligation. The financial debt collector then has to verify it. You might likewise ask the collector to identify the original creditor. Either in its first contact with you or within five days of that get in touch with, the debt collection agency is called for to offer you a notice that consists of the adhering to info: the quantity of the financial debt the name of the creditor (or financial obligation enthusiast) to whom the financial obligation is currently owed that you have 30 days to contest the legitimacy of the debt that if you don't challenge the validity, the financial obligation collection agency will certainly think it is legitimate that if you dispute the financial debt's validity in creating within 30 days, the debt collector have to send you confirmation of the financial obligation, which if, within that thirty days, you send out a created ask for the name as well as address of the original creditor, the debt collector should offer it (if it is various from the business attempting to accumulate the financial obligation).


1692g(a)). Reliable November 30, 2021, this financial debt validation notification should consist of additional info also. Also if the financial debt enthusiast doesn't offer this notice, you can still dispute the financial debt, request for financial obligation validation, as well as request the original lender's name. It's a good idea to always validate the debt if a financial obligation enthusiast get in touches with you.


Normally, once you challenge a financial obligation or demand the initial financial institution's identity, the financial debt collection agency needs to cease collection initiatives up until it confirms the financial debt or determines the financial institution, and also sends this information to you. As you fall behind on the payments, the debt is generally reported to the credit scores reporting bureaus as 30 days late, 60 days late, 90 days late, and the like. Each missed repayment harms your credit history. The financial institution will most likely transfer or sell the debt to a financial obligation collector or debt purchaser 3 to six months after you default.


After your financial debt has been transferred or marketed, it will possibly reveal up 2 times in your credit history. If the financial obligation is offered once more, one more account is contributed to your credit report. The previous accounts are no much longer revealed as active, however they'll still appear as part of the account's background.




If you discuss a negotiation, you might ask to have any kind of adverse info about the debt eliminated from your credit history documents. If the financial institution or debt collection agency consents to delete the tradeline, all information will be gotten rid of. So, if you had a number of years of positive repayment background prior to you back-pedaled the account, that favorable details will certainly also be deleted.
